Job Description

LOCATION: Metro Phoenix Office

STATUS: Full Time Temporary/ 40 hours/week - Flex Schedule

MISSION STATEMENT:

The Salvation Army, an international movement, is an evangelical part of the universal Christian Church. Its message is based on the Bible. Its ministry is motivated by the love of God. Its mission is to preach the gospel of Jesus Christ and to meet human needs in His name without discrimination.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• High School Diploma or GED
  • Background in communications and community relations
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ite
  • Ability to pass a background check
  • Must have valid Arizona Driver’s license with clean a MVR
  • Ability to act in a professional manner with a good attitude and language conducive to The Salvation Army’s mission.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

Real Estate Wednesdays (REW):

  • Assist with the creation and distribution of REW signs for each captain or company participating in REW. Coordinate REW signs with the Metro Phoenix Corps to ensure they have appropriate signs on hand for their REW kettles.
  • Maintain those REW Wednesday Online Kettles for those companies choosing to use this program.
  • Facilitate written and verbal communications between corps officers, kettle coordinators, real estate agent volunteers and REW Project Manager, including timely resolution of all problems and concerns. Maintain a daily record of conversations for follow-up by the REW project Manager.
  • Record and tabulate REW totals into the master spreadsheet by the following Monday morning. When completed, email each REW captain’s and REW Project Coordinator the results.
  • Assist in the production and mailing of thank-you letters and certificates of appreciation after the season has ended.

Christmas Angel Site Manager:

  • Manage schedule of staff and volunteers at assigned locations.
  • Maintain weekly payroll for seasonal hires.
  • Monitor and replenish supplies, including tags, bags and office supplies, which will be available at DHQ.
  • Maintain accurate recordkeeping of Christmas Angel statistics and ensure report is sent to Christmas Angel coordinator each week
  • Ensure proper techniques are being practiced with respect to local guidelines
  • Volunteer and Donor appreciation.
  • Track digital equipment for Christmas Angel usage (i.e. scanners, printers, notepads)
  • Maintain accurate record of mall storage keys.
  • Act as a backup to fill in at a Christmas Angel Tree Mall shifts if lead is not present.

About The Salvation Army USA Western Territory

We fight with love.

The Salvation Army is an evangelical part of the universal Christian Church. Our message is based on the Bible, our ministry is motivated by the love of God, and our mission is to preach the gospel of Jesus Christ as we meet human needs in His name without discrimination. Every program we offer is rooted in our passion to serve God by serving the lost, the vulnerable, the needy, the poor, the hurting, the helpless, and the hopeless.

Material and spiritual support is our standard - social services delivered with compassion is our model - anyone in need is our prerequisite. Eighty-two cents of every dollar we raise supports our various programs. We are a tax-exempt 501(c)(3) organization, and contributions are deductible for Federal Income Tax Purposes to the extent permitted under Section 170(b)(2) for corporations.
